Beware My Heart Song Meaning, Biblical Reference and Inspiration

"Beware My Heart" by 2nd Chapter of Acts is a poignant song that delves deep into the themes of humility, self-awareness, and the spiritual discipline of quieting one's heart before God. Through its introspective lyrics, the song serves as a reminder to listeners about the dangers of pride and the importance of cultivating a heart attuned to God's voice. This analysis will explore the song's message, its biblical correlations, and how it encourages listeners to seek a deeper relationship with God.

### Verse 1: The Warning Against Pride

In the opening lines, the song immediately addresses the heart, warning it against the onset of pride. This is a powerful start, as pride is often considered the root of many sins and conflicts. The Bible speaks extensively about pride and its consequences. For example, Proverbs 16:18 states, "Pride goes before destruction, a haughty spirit before a fall." This verse encapsulates the essence of the song's warning. The song's call to "beware" is not just about being cautious but actively guarding against the insidious nature of pride.

### Chorus: The Call to Silence

The chorus introduces the concept of taking one's heart to a "silent place." This is symbolic of seeking God in quietness and solitude, away from the distractions and noise of the world. In Psalm 46:10, God commands, "Be still, and know that I am God." Similarly, the song is an invitation to practice silence as a form of spiritual discipline, where in the quiet, one can more easily recognize and combat the whispers of pride.

### Verse 2: The Dangers of Hurry and Worry

The song further explores how a life lived in constant hurry and worry can be detrimental to one's spiritual health. This reflects Jesus' teaching in Matthew 6:27, "Can any one of you by worrying add a single hour to your life?" The song suggests that the antidote to worry and hurry is to "steal away" to silence, emphasizing the importance of taking intentional time away to refocus on God.

### Bridge: The Act of Silence

The bridge reiterates the need to "silence your heart" and "set it apart," which is a call to consecration and purification. This echoes the sentiment found in 1 Peter 1:16, "Be holy, because I am holy." By silencing our hearts, we make room for God's voice and leading, allowing Him to transform us into His likeness.

### Conclusion: A Heart Tuned to God

In its entirety, "Beware My Heart" by 2nd Chapter of Acts serves as a beautiful reminder of the need for humility, self-reflection, and the pursuit of a quiet heart before God. It challenges listeners to examine their hearts, to be vigilant against pride, and to seek God in the quiet places. The song not only provides a caution but also offers a pathway to spiritual growth and closer communion with God. Through its biblically rooted message, it encourages believers to cultivate a heart that is fully surrendered and attuned to the divine whispers of our Creator.
